    I'm from southwest Detroit, "River Rouge" to be exact. My father knew everything about Motown, and I grew up with the music of those days and I am very grateful for the knowledge he shared. My brothers and I were fortunate enough to meet both David and Eddie Kendricks at the Lindell AC, before a Tigers game. "The Lin" as my dad would refer to it was a well known bar across the street from the old Tiger stadium in Detroit's Cork-town neighborhood, and the walls were covered by hundreds of autographed photos of celebrities, and sports figures, many of them regulars. Both of them were extremely gracious, and my father was like a little kid meeting his all time heroes, and his knowledge blew them away. I still have their autographs to this day. They both passed away a short time after, and my father 8 years ago, so I cherish them. Such a sad day when that bar closed. One of the last surviving monuments in a city that has lost so much 😞 Great video ❤️
